Scratches and Dents
Scratches can typically be resolved with the following techniques:
Polishing: For minor scratches, use a plastic polish or a specialized UPVC scratch-removing product. Apply with a soft cloth in a circular movement up until the scratch fades.
Heat Treatment: For shallow damages, apply a heat gun on a low setting. Carefully heat the location until it softens, then use a soft cloth to ravel the dent.
2. Staining
To restore the original look of UV-damaged panels:
Cleaning: Use a gentle detergent blended with warm water to clean up the surface area. Avoid abrasive cleaners.
Oxalic Acid: For more persistent staining, dilute oxalic acid in water and use it with a sponge. Wash thoroughly later on.

3. Cracks and Breaks
For structural damages, the following techniques can be reliable:
Plastic Welding: This technique involves melting a plastic rod into the crack utilizing a heat gun. This creates a strong bond and reinforces the Panel Repair Experts.
Epoxy Resins: For larger cracks, using an epoxy adhesive can provide a robust repair. Tidy the area thoroughly, blend the epoxy as per directions, and fill the crack before permitting it to treat.

5. Water Damage
To attend to any water damage:
Drying: Ensure water-affected panels are totally dry. Use fans or dehumidifiers as essential.
Mold Treatment: If mold is present, clean the afflicted area with a mixture of water and vinegar or a specific mold remover.
Preventive Measures
Enhancing the life expectancy of UPVC panels involves routine maintenance and specific preventive tactics. Here are some techniques:
Regular Cleaning: Use a moderate detergent and soft fabric to tidy panels routinely.
Avoid Harsh Chemicals: Abrasive cleaners and solvents can harm UPVC surfaces. Constantly choose products recommended for plastic products.
UV Protection: In areas with high sun exposure, consider using UV-resistant coatings.
Inspect for Damages: Periodically examine for scratches, joints, and discoloration to catch and fix issues early.
